Abstract:
Numerical solutions are obtained for gravitational settling and deposition velocities. The deposition of pollutants on ground surface is accounted for by including a gravitational settling term in transport equation and applying absorptive boundary condition at ground surface. A mixed finite difference scheme is used to solve the mathematical model considering advection, diffusion, settling and deposition. Wind velocity is approximated by a step function. Convergent approximation of wind profile provides compatibility with Eulerian grid spacing. Effect of gravitational settling velocity is quite prominent below the source. Due to its effect concentration increases considerably and it decreases above the source height. The effect of deposition is observed near the ground only. Deposition decreases concentration near the ground though there is no significant change in concentration of pollutant far from the ground.
